Sylvie and Bruno. CARROLL (Lewis).

£200.00

2 volumes.

With forty-six illustrations by Harry Furniss including frontispiece with tissue guard.

First edition. 8vo. [190 x 135 x 34 mm]. xxiii, 400, [3ff] pp. Bound in original red cloth, triple fillet gilt border, spine lettered in gilt, boards blocked in centre with gilt vignettes, all edges gilt, black endpapers. (Spine slightly rubbed and faded, edges a little bumped, short spilt on inside front joint, otherwise a very good copy).

London: Macmillan & Co., 1889

With

Sylvie and Bruno Concluded

With forty-six illustrations by Harry Furniss including frontispiece with tissue guard.

First edition. 8vo. [190 x 135 x 35 mm]. xxxi, 423, [3] pp. Bound in original red cloth, triple fillet gilt border, spine lettered in gilt, boards blocked in the centre with gilt vignettes, all edges gilt, black endpapers. (Spine and edges slightly bumped, few marks to the edges, otherwise a near fine copy with bright and clean boards).

London: Macmillan & Co., 1893

Slight discolouration to the tissue guards, otherwise both volumes are internally clean with clear illustrations.

The last of Carroll's novels to be published during his lifetime, both are illustrated by Harry Furniss, renowned for also illustrating Punch magazine.

Stock no. ebc8731.
